Personal consumption expenditures of a given area divided by the resident population of the area.
Purchases of food and nonalcoholic beverages purchased for off-premises consumption, alcoholic beverages purchased for off-premises consumption, and food produced and consumed on farms.For more information about this release go to http://www.bea.gov/newsreleases/regional/pce/pce_newsrelease.htm.
